#0c8818 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0c8818 is composed of 4.7% red, 53.3%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.4%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 125.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 29%. #0c8818 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ff30 with #001100.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

Shades and Tints of #0c8818

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a02 is the darkest color, while #f7f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c8818

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454f46 is the less saturated color, while #01930f is the most saturated one.
